The Journey of Radha Basu

Radha Ramaswami Basu's career is marked by significant transitions. With over two decades at Hewlett Packard, she was pivotal in launching the company in India and growing it into a $1.2 billion business. Later, as the CEO of SupportSoft, she led the company through successful IPOs. Currently, she serves as the founder and CEO of iMerit Technology, a company focused on data solutions that drive machine learning and AI applications while promoting social inclusion through an inclusive workforce of marginalized youth and women.

AI's Role in Job Creation

In an exclusive interview with the Times of India, Basu emphasized that AI is creating jobs, countering the common fear of job losses due to technology. She stated, "Our foundation has helped create over 500,000 jobs and trained young people to join the global workforce." iMerit is not just a technology company; it is also committed to social applications of AI.

Collaboration with Governments

Basu believes in collaborating with governments in both India and the US to amplify the impact of her ventures. She is focused on areas like skilling, job creation, and healthcare, stating that working with the government can magnify the positive effects of technology.

Overcoming Challenges as a Woman Leader

Recognized as a trailblazer among Indian American women entrepreneurs, Basu reflects on the glass ceiling she faced early in her career. She encourages women to share their stories and learn from one another, advocating for self-confidence, grit, and resilience. "You go through slips and mistakes; pick yourself up, dust off and move on," she advises.

Balancing Work and Life

Basu acknowledges the challenges women face in balancing corporate responsibilities with home life. She stresses the importance of juggling roles and encourages women to seek support and advice from each other.

A Vision for the Future

With 4000 employees working in AI across India, Basu frequently travels between Silicon Valley and India. She sees herself as an optimist, focused on solutions rather than complaints, and believes in leveraging her unique cultural background to make a positive impact in both countries.
